## Account Recovery: Upstream Circuit Breaker

If the Veltrix identity API trips the circuit breaker during recovery flows, do not retry manually more than twice. Confirm breaker state in the Harthaven dashboard, wait for the half-open window, and verify token issuance resumes. Should the breaker stay open past ten minutes, unlock the fallback console using the passphrase below.

recovery phrase for yajof-bagap: oliwyn-ulaael

INTERNAL MEMO — Heads of Department

Subject: Renewal of the Marletta Group property and liability cover

Our current policy with Hartwell Mutual expires at the end of next quarter. The renewal quote reflects a 9% premium increase, driven largely by revised flood assessments at the Kestrel Park warehouse. Risk and Finance have reviewed the terms and recommend acceptance, subject to a clarified subrogation clause. Please review the attached schedule before Thursday. The context for this decision is set out below.

management briefing: Headcount on the Belix team goes from 60 to 93 by the end of November. Gross margin on Belix came in at 23 percent against a plan of 47 percent.

**Q: How do I access the Brindlewood partner SFTP drop?**

New hires at Fennimore Logistics should first request the drop role from their team lead, then verify the host fingerprint against the onboarding wiki before connecting. Files from Brindlewood arrive nightly and must not be renamed. If the service account is ever locked out, recovery requires the passphrase held by the integrations team, shown below.

recovery phrase for yajop-tagef: quenael-zoriel-aldael-quenax-druion

## Approving per-tenant rate quota changes

Quick guide for future maintainers of Meterline. Any bump to a tenant's rate quota above the default tier needs an approval recorded here — no Slack-only approvals, we've been burned before. Check the tenant's historical usage graph first, confirm billing has signed the overage terms, then file the change with a one-line justification. Emergency raises are fine but must be backfilled within 24 hours. The current approver of record is listed below.

signatory, yahog-badug: Quenix Ulaael